Product Details

Product Description

The 3170-MBS from ProSoft Technology is a single-slot Modbus Slave communications adapter designed for seamless integration of Modbus devices with Rockwell Automation PLCs. It enables data exchange between heterogeneous networks using a common memory database, providing reliable communication for SCADA and field device applications. The module supports configurable serial ports, high-level diagnostic monitoring, and floating-point data transfer compatible with multiple implementations.

Form Factor & Compatibility

  • Form Factor: Single-slot, compatible with 1794 backplane

  • Backplane Compatibility: Installable in any backplane slot

  • Backplane Current Load: 20 mA @ 5 V

Power & Electrical

  • External Power Supply: 12–24 VDC

  • Current Draw: 340 mA–170 mA

  • Optical Isolation: 500 V from backplane

Environmental Specifications

  • Operating Temperature: 0°C to 55°C (32°F to 131°F)

  • Storage Temperature: -40°C to 85°C (-40°F to 185°F)

  • Shock: 30 g operational, 50 g non-operational

  • Vibration: 5 g, 10–150 Hz

  • Relative Humidity: 5–95% RH, non-condensing

LED Indicators

  • Module Status

  • Backplane Transfer Status

  • Application Status

  • Serial Activity/Error Status

Serial Ports

  • Configuration Port (PRT 1): Mini-DIN RS-232 with hardware handshaking

  • Application Port (PRT 2): Mini-DIN RS-232/422/485, jumper selectable

Physical Dimensions

  • Height × Width × Depth: 3.7 × 3.7 × 2.7 in (94 × 94 × 69 mm)

  • Weight: 0.5 kg (approx.)

Key Features

  • Network Integration: Enables data exchange across two communication protocols using a shared memory database

  • Diagnostics: View network and application diagnostics from a single configuration/debug port

  • Modbus Slave Interface:

    • Emulates Modbus slave on configurable application port

    • Supports Modbus RTU and ASCII protocols

    • Floating-point data transfer compatible with Enron, Daniel®, and other formats

FAQ

Q: How many Modbus protocols does this module support?
A: Supports both Modbus RTU and Modbus ASCII protocol versions.

Q: Can it handle floating-point data?
A: Yes, including Enron, Daniel®, and other floating-point formats.

Q: What kind of serial connections are available?
A: Configurable RS-232/422/485 serial ports with jumper selection for flexibility.
